privacy statement. Because of its powerful functionality comparable to VSCode, coc.nvim soon becomes one … 226 2 2 silver badges 7 7 bronze badges. coc-tabnine. YCM has had a long time to gather sources. Strictly speaking, it is an auto-completion engine. Strictly speaking, it is an auto-completion engine. C language completion is better in YouCompleteMe. GPT-2 Tabnine learns common code idioms and patterns by training powerful ML models on code. What languages is deoplete made for specially? neosnippet is better. Is it possible to use both plugins but use them for different languages? What is limit of lines that deoplete works efficiently? 5 Enable crash reports to be sent to the julia VS Code extension developers. As an LLVM developer I've been following clangd's development and wanted to try it out. New comments cannot be posted and votes cannot be cast, Press J to jump to the feed. New photos are added daily from a wide variety of categories including abstract, fashion, nature, technology and much more. Deoplete is easy to install. https://github.com/carlitux/deoplete-ternjs/. By clicking “Sign up for GitHub”, you agree to our terms of service and neovim autocomplete python. complete completes with the current selection; smart completes with current selection and expand snippet or argvs; nil By default it is complete. And yes, imho neovim is very ready for use. Pastebin.com is the number one paste tool since 2002. In Windows is experimental and slower. In order to enable auto-completion for a certain programming language, you need to install the corresponding source. Follow edited Dec 9 '20 at 22:19. godot. This plugin uses clang for accurately completing C and C++ code. Shougo/neosnippet.vim#365. This allows a user to specify which folders Jedi should work with. I’m only writing this because I found a level of productivity in 0.17.0 (2020-04-14) Added Project support. For example, use deoplete with vim-go and gopls for golang but use YCM for c based languages. Since I started using Vim, I’ve tried an few plugins for auto-completion, including Deoplete and YouCompleteMe but neither provided the experience I desired. To fix this problem, you may replace the with a mapping by adding the following to your ‘init.vim’ configuration file. FWIW, here are a few pain points from trying Kite today: - Kite is a 1GB download vs TabNine's 64mb, - Kite Engine is using 300MB of RAM on my machine right now, and I don't have a single editor open, and there's no way to stop the daemon in the UI. To better illustrate, here is a GIF of jumping between the definition of the SEO component and where it … I was using Vim all my professional life but I’ve never made an effort to use conscientiously.I’ve just copy-pasted someone’s config, installed some random plugins and tried to live with it, grumbling in the background when things went not the way I wanted. Layer options. You can disable deoplete in specific languages like this: I don't know about YCM side's configuration. deoplete (pair it with neomake and your favorite linter) is a lightweight solution that stays out of your hair and feels like a plaintext editor, until you get stuck trying to remember some constant or function name. Edit: I've installed https://github.com/carlitux/deoplete-ternjs/ and my life is complete. If you type KEYWORD and press the trigger key, it will be expanded to the snippet body.. For example, there is a date keyword in all.snippets, if you type date, and then press Tab, it will be expanded to the current date.. How to use your own snippets. Between that and simply not building golang support for ycm This is why I love Vim and it lets me be fast with writing and reading code! I discovered Coc.nvim recently and it’s been great! It provides an extensible and asynchronous completion framework for neovim/Vim8. Python and Go support is very well. I'm sure you know this, but you absolutely should install vim-go -- it's the best collection of Go "IDE" features that I've seen inside of vim or elsewhere. I have been using YouCompleteMe for over a year with little complaints except for having to reinstall if I update Python version or some c libraries. After having used YouCompleteMe, I finally decided to give one of the Language Server Protocol (LSP) implementations a spin. Second, last I checked ideavim had big issues properly reading all my binds. - neoclide/coc.nvim achieves what I'm looking for. As an LLVM developer I've been following clangd's development and wanted to try it out. In my experience this works quite well, where YCM has a bit of hassles. neovim autocompletion plugin-ternjs.

digital Compared to others, it has too many dependencies. New photos are added daily from a wide variety of categories including abstract, fashion, nature, technology and much more. In Ubuntu is tested well. After having used YouCompleteMe, I finally decided to give one of the Language Server Protocol (LSP) implementations a spin. Pastebin is a website where you can store text online for a set period of time. Share. by | Feb 19, 2021 | Ohne Kategorie | 0 comments | Feb 19, 2021 | Ohne Kategorie | 0 comments It's a little annoying as compared to YCM/neocomplete's setup -- but on the plus side, it forces you to customize your keybinds to your liking right away. 1 Completion Menu 2 Completion Options 3 Complete as you type 4 Completion with Tab 5 References 6 Comments The completion menu is controlled by completeopt. — Jedi-vim: YouCompleteMe: Repository: 4,621 Stars: 22,240 121 Watchers: 598 370 Forks: 2,573 594 days Release Cycle There are however two areas where it doesn't do as well as YCM out of the box: Language/plugin support. Added Script.get_syntax_errors to display syntax errors in the current script. Improve this answer. YouCompleteMe doesn't support Python3 at all. Already on GitHub? You can use whatever text editor you want. Multiple ways to complete. ' " Use for jump to previous placeholder, it's default of coc.nvim: let g: coc_snippet_prev = ' ' " Use for both expand and jump (make expand higher priority.)


Tier 1 Infraction Meaning, Winston-salem State University Rn To Bsn, 2jz Cam Gear Torque Specs, Abc News Fort Myers, Post Standard Obituaries, Black Pod Spot, Average Yearly Salary In New York State, Cherry Names For Island,